Accelerated near-field algorithm of sparse apertures by non-uniform fast Fourier transform

摘要

We present an accelerated algorithm for calculating the near-field of non-uniform sparse apertures with non-uniform fast Fourier transform (NUFFT). The distances of the adjacent units in non-uniform sparse apertures are unequal and larger than half a wavelength. The near-field of apertures can be calculated by the angular spectrum method and the convolution methods, and according to the different convolution kernels, the convolution methods can be divided as the Fresnel kernel convolution and the Rayleigh-Sommerfeld kernel convolution. The Fresnel kernel is the approximation of the Rayleigh-Sommerfeld kernel in the far regions of the near-field zone. In uniform apertures, the three methods can be accelerated by fast Fourier transform (FFT). However, FFT should be replaced by NUFFT for non-uniform sparse apertures. The simulation results reveal that the Rayleigh-Sommerfeld convolution with NUFFT (RS-NUFFT) can be applied to all aperture sizes, distributions and near-field distances. After investigating the error sources in RS-NUFFT, the techniques (padding zeros for apertures, increasing sampling rate for the convolution kernel) are developed for increasing the calculation accuracy of RS-NUFFT.
